Here are some common signs that you may need a water line repair or replacement:
- Unexplained increase in your water bill
- Sounds of running water when no water is in use
- Low water pressure
- Wet spots or pooling water in your yard
- Cracks in your foundation or walls

Can you bury PEX water lines in the yard?
Yes, you can almost always bury PEX safely as an underground water line on your property. PEX's durability makes it an excellent choice for home irrigation systems and main water lines. However, it is not recommended for use in sewer lines.
What is electrolysis damage in pipes?
Electrolysis damage occurs when electrical currents corrode metal pipes (usually copper pipes) in your plumbing system. This damage causes widespread corrosion in your pipes that's difficult to address with localized repairs. Install new Schedule 40 PVC to prevent electrolysis in your pipes.
